What is an Egyptian Pilgrim?
She is an Egyptian and a Muslim who has done pilgrimage. i.e. a muslim who has done this sacred muslims%26#039; ritual.


They are called (before their first name) Haj or Hag for a man, Haja or Haga for a woman, this is considered as a title added to someone who has done this pilgrimage. It also adds sense of pride to the muslim who have done it.
